Output 70eda001c2884a858d3cda3b9d70e5b585f39d9da6298bf2a21d099fbac90fb2:130

value
511193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de98df8b3e8491e9a5529ecaf85ab97832bfe118 OP_EQUAL
address
3Mz14wumdkkR4Y1U4Wvia7bDih2pDuX9bQ
transaction
70eda001c2884a858d3cda3b9d70e5b585f39d9da6298bf2a21d099fbac90fb2
spent
true